@font-face{font-family:fontello;font-display:swap;src:url(../fonts/fontello.eot?49363444);src:url(../fonts/fontello.eot?49363444#iefix)format("embedded-opentype"),url(../fonts/fontello.woff2?49363444)format("woff2"),url(../fonts/fontello.woff?49363444)format("woff"),url(../fonts/fontello.ttf?49363444)format("truetype"),url(../fonts/fontello.svg?49363444#fontello)format("svg");font-weight:400;font-style:normal}[class^=icon-]:before,[class*=\ icon-]:before{font-display:auto;speak:none;-webkit-text-decoration:inherit;text-decoration:inherit;text-align:center;font-variant:normal;text-transform:none;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;width:1em;margin-left:.2em;margin-right:.2em;font-family:fontello;font-style:normal;font-weight:400;line-height:1em;display:inline-block}.icon-plus:before{content:""}.icon-book:before{content:""}.icon-book-1:before{content:""}.icon-print:before{content:""}.icon-search:before{content:""}.icon-angle-down:before{content:""}#layout,#toc-container,.toggle-menu-button{transition:all .3s ease-out}#main{padding-top:15%}#layout{padding-left:0;position:relative;left:0}#layout.active{width:100%}#layout.active #toc-container{width:100vw;max-width:100vw;left:0;overflow-x:hidden}#layout.active #main{opacity:.5}#layout.active .toggle-menu-button{left:auto;right:0}#toc-container{z-index:99;-webkit-overflow-scrolling:touch;background:#fff;border:1px solid #ddd;width:80%;max-height:100%;margin-left:-80%;position:fixed;top:0;bottom:0;left:0;overflow:auto}#toc-container #toc{margin-top:10%}.toggle-menu-button{cursor:pointer;-webkit-user-select:none;user-select:none;z-index:999;background:#123d58;width:5%;height:auto;padding:5% 3.5%;font-size:10px;display:block;position:fixed;top:0;left:0}.toggle-menu-button:hover,.toggle-menu-button:focus,.toggle-menu-button:active{background:#123d58}.toggle-menu-button span{transition:all .4s;display:block;position:relative}.toggle-menu-button span,.toggle-menu-button span:before,.toggle-menu-button span:after{background-color:#fff;width:100%;height:.2em;transition:all .4s}.toggle-menu-button span:before,.toggle-menu-button span:after{content:" ";margin-top:-.6em;position:absolute}.toggle-menu-button span:after{margin-top:.6em}.toggle-menu-button.active span{background:0 0}.toggle-menu-button.active span:before{transform:rotate(45deg)translate(.5em,.4em)}.toggle-menu-button.active span:after{transform:rotate(-45deg)translate(.4em,-.3em)}@media (max-width:48em){#layout.active{position:static;left:0}#layout.active #toc-container{z-index:1000;display:block;overflow-x:hidden;width:100vw!important;max-width:100vw!important;margin-left:0!important;left:0!important}#layout.active .toggle-menu-button{z-index:1001;left:auto;right:0}}.toc{overflow-y:auto}.toc>.toc-list{position:relative;overflow:hidden}.toc>.toc-list li{list-style:none}.toc-list{margin:0;padding-left:10px}a.toc-link{color:currentColor;height:100%}.is-collapsible{max-height:1000px;transition:all .3s ease-in-out;overflow:hidden}.is-collapsed{max-height:0}.is-collapsed:has(:focus){max-height:1000px}.is-position-fixed{top:0;position:fixed!important}.is-active-link{font-weight:700}#toc{font-display:swap;font-family:Roboto Condensed,sans-serif;font-size:16px;line-height:120%}#toc ul,#toc li{border:none;margin:0;padding:0;list-style:none}#toc .toc-list-item{padding:0 0 5px}#toc .toc-list-item+.toc-list-item{border-top:1px dotted #ddd}#toc a:link,#toc a:visited{color:#1a2d32;text-decoration:none}#toc a:hover{color:#004c4e}#toc a:active{color:#1a2d32}#toc a.node-name--H1{text-transform:uppercase;display:inline}#toc a.node-name--H2{color:#1a2d32;line-height:2;display:block}#toc .toc-link:before{content:" ";height:inherit;background-color:#fff;width:2px;margin-top:-1px;display:inline-block;position:absolute;left:0}#toc .toc-link.is-active-link:before{background-color:#004c4e}.pure-button:focus,a:active,a:hover{outline:0}table{border-collapse:collapse;border-spacing:0}html{-webkit-text-size-adjust:100%;-ms-text-size-adjust:100%;font-family:sans-serif}body{margin:0}article,aside,details,figcaption,figure,footer,header,main,menu,nav,section{display:block}progress,video{vertical-align:baseline;display:inline-block}[hidden],template{display:none}a{background-color:#0000}abbr[title]{border-bottom:1px dotted}b,optgroup,strong{font-weight:700}h1{margin:.67em 0;font-size:2em}sub,sup{vertical-align:baseline;font-size:75%;line-height:0;position:relative}sup{top:-.5em}sub{bottom:-.25em}img{border:0}svg:not(:root){overflow:hidden}figure{margin:1em 40px}hr{box-sizing:content-box;height:0}pre,textarea{overflow:auto}code,pre{font-family:monospace;font-size:1em}button,input,optgroup,select,textarea{color:inherit;font:inherit;margin:0}.pure-button,input{line-height:normal}button{overflow:visible}button,select{text-transform:none}button,html input[type=button],input[type=reset],input[type=submit]{-webkit-appearance:button;cursor:pointer}button[disabled],html input[disabled]{cursor:default}button::-moz-focus-inner{border:0;padding:0}input::-moz-focus-inner{border:0;padding:0}input[type=checkbox],input[type=radio]{box-sizing:border-box;padding:0}input[type=number]::-webkit-inner-spin-button{height:auto}input[type=number]::-webkit-outer-spin-button{height:auto}input[type=search]{-webkit-appearance:textfield;box-sizing:content-box}.pure-button{box-sizing:border-box}input[type=search]::-webkit-search-cancel-button{-webkit-appearance:none}input[type=search]::-webkit-search-decoration{-webkit-appearance:none}fieldset{border:1px solid silver;margin:0 2px;padding:.35em .625em .75em}legend,td,th{padding:0}legend{border:0}.hidden,[hidden]{display:none!important}.pure-button::-moz-focus-inner{border:0;padding:0}.pure-button{zoom:1;white-space:nowrap;vertical-align:middle;text-align:center;cursor:pointer;-webkit-user-drag:none;-webkit-user-select:none;user-select:none;color:#000c;background-color:#e6e6e6;border:#0000;border-radius:2px;padding:.5em 1em;font-family:inherit;font-size:100%;text-decoration:none;display:inline-block}.pure-button:focus,.pure-button:hover{filter:alpha(opacity=90);background-image:linear-gradient(#0000,#0000000d 40%,#0000001a)}.pure-button:active{border-color:#000 \9 ;box-shadow:inset 0 0 0 1px #00000026,inset 0 0 6px #0003}.pure-button[disabled]{filter:alpha(opacity=40);opacity:.4;cursor:not-allowed;box-shadow:none;pointer-events:none;background-image:none;border:none}.pure-button-primary,a.pure-button-primary{color:#fff;background-color:#0078e7}.bigfoot-footnote__button{z-index:5;box-sizing:border-box;cursor:pointer;backface-visibility:hidden;vertical-align:middle;-webkit-font-smoothing:antialiased;background-color:#6e6e6e33;border:none;border-radius:.3em;margin:0 .1em 0 .2em;padding:.35em;font-size:1rem;line-height:0;text-decoration:none;transition-property:background-color;transition-duration:.25s;display:inline-block;position:relative;top:-.1em}.bigfoot-footnote__button:hover,.bigfoot-footnote__button:focus{background-color:#6e6e6e80;outline:none}.bigfoot-footnote__button:active{background-color:#6e6e6e80}.bigfoot-footnote__button.is-active{background-color:#6e6e6e;transition-delay:.1s}.bigfoot-footnote__button:after{content:"";clear:both;display:table}.bigfoot-footnote__button__circle{float:left;width:.25em;height:.25em;margin-right:.25em;display:inline-block}.bigfoot-footnote__button__circle:last-child{margin-right:0}.bigfoot-footnote{z-index:10;box-sizing:border-box;opacity:0;transform-origin:50% 0;background:#fafafa;border:1px solid #c3c3c3;border-radius:.2em;max-width:90%;margin:1.89853em 0;padding:0;line-height:0;transition-property:opacity,transform;transition-duration:.25s;transition-timing-function:ease;display:inline-block;position:absolute;top:0;left:0;transform:scale(.9)translateZ(0);box-shadow:0 0 8px #0000004d}.bigfoot-footnote.is-positioned-top{top:auto;bottom:0}.bigfoot-footnote.is-active{opacity:.97;transform:scale(1)translateZ(0)}.bigfoot-footnote.is-bottom-fixed{opacity:1;border-width:1px 0 0;border-radius:0;width:100%;margin:0;transition:transform .3s;position:fixed;inset:auto auto 0 0;transform:translateY(100%)}.bigfoot-footnote.is-bottom-fixed.is-active{transform:translateY(0)}.bigfoot-footnote.is-bottom-fixed .bigfoot-footnote__wrapper{max-width:100%;margin:0 0 0 50%;transform:translate(-50%)}.bigfoot-footnote.is-bottom-fixed .bigfoot-footnote__wrapper,.bigfoot-footnote.is-bottom-fixed .bigfoot-footnote__content{border-radius:0}.bigfoot-footnote.is-bottom-fixed .bigfoot-footnote__tooltip{display:none}.bigfoot-footnote.is-scrollable:after{content:"";z-index:14;opacity:.1;transition-properties:opacity;background-image:url(data:image/svg+xml;base64,PHN2ZyB3aWR0aD0iMTJweCIgaGVpZ2h0PSIxNXB4IiB2aWV3Qm94PSIwIDAgMTIgMTUiIHZlcnNpb249IjEuMSIgeG1sbnM9Imh0dHA6Ly93d3cudzMub3JnLzIwMDAvc3ZnIiB4bWxuczp4bGluaz0iaHR0cDovL3d3dy53My5vcmcvMTk5OS94bGluayIgcHJlc2VydmVBc3BlY3RSYXRpbz0ieE1pbllNaW4iPgogICAgPGcgc3Ryb2tlPSJub25lIiBzdHJva2Utd2lkdGg9IjEiIGZpbGw9Im5vbmUiIGZpbGwtcnVsZT0iZXZlbm9kZCI+CiAgICAgICAgPGcgaWQ9IkFycm93IiB0cmFuc2Zvcm09InRyYW5zbGF0ZSgxLjAwMDAwMCwgMS4wMDAwMDApIiBzdHJva2U9ImJsYWNrIiBzdHJva2Utd2lkdGg9IjIiIHN0cm9rZS1saW5lY2FwPSJzcXVhcmUiPgogICAgICAgICAgICA8cGF0aCBkPSJNNSwwIEw1LDExLjUiIGlkPSJMaW5lIj48L3BhdGg+CiAgICAgICAgICAgIDxwYXRoIGQ9Ik0wLjUsNy41IEw1LjAyNzY5Mjc5LDEyLjAyNzY5MjgiIGlkPSJMaW5lIj48L3BhdGg+CiAgICAgICAgICAgIDxwYXRoIGQ9Ik00LjUsNy41IEw5LjAyNzY5Mjc5LDEyLjAyNzY5MjgiIGlkPSJMaW5lLTIiIHRyYW5zZm9ybT0idHJhbnNsYXRlKDcuMDAwMDAwLCAxMC4wMDAwMDApIHNjYWxlKC0xLCAxKSB0cmFuc2xhdGUoLTcuMDAwMDAwLCAtMTAuMDAwMDAwKSAiPjwvcGF0aD4KICAgICAgICA8L2c+CiAgICA8L2c+Cjwvc3ZnPgo=);background-size:cover;width:.625em;height:.78125em;transition-duration:.25s;transition-timing-function:ease;display:block;position:absolute;bottom:.3375em;left:.3375em}.bigfoot-footnote.is-scrollable .bigfoot-footnote__wrapper:before,.bigfoot-footnote.is-scrollable .bigfoot-footnote__wrapper:after{content:"";z-index:12;width:100%;position:absolute;left:0}.bigfoot-footnote.is-scrollable .bigfoot-footnote__wrapper:before{background-image:linear-gradient(#fafafa 50%,#fafafa00 100%);border-radius:.2em .2em 0 0;height:1.1em;top:-1px}.bigfoot-footnote.is-scrollable .bigfoot-footnote__wrapper:after{background-image:linear-gradient(#fafafa00 0%,#fafafa 50%);border-radius:0 0 .2em .2em;height:1.2em;bottom:-1px}.bigfoot-footnote.is-scrollable ::-webkit-scrollbar{display:none}.bigfoot-footnote.is-fully-scrolled:after,.bigfoot-footnote.is-fully-scrolled:before{opacity:0;transition-delay:0}.bigfoot-footnote__wrapper{z-index:14;width:22em;box-sizing:inherit;background-color:#fafafa;border-radius:.2em;margin:0;line-height:0;display:inline-block;position:relative;overflow:hidden}.bigfoot-footnote__content{z-index:8;max-height:15em;box-sizing:inherit;-webkit-overflow-scrolling:touch;-webkit-font-smoothing:subpixel-antialiased;background:#fafafa;border-radius:.2em;padding:1.1em 1.3em 1.2em;line-height:normal;display:inline-block;position:relative;overflow:auto}.bigfoot-footnote__content img{max-width:100%}.bigfoot-footnote__content :last-child{margin-bottom:0!important}.bigfoot-footnote__content :first-child{margin-top:0!important}.bigfoot-footnote__tooltip{z-index:12;box-sizing:border-box;background:#fafafa;border:1px solid #c3c3c3;border-top-left-radius:0;width:1.2em;height:1.2em;margin-left:-.6em;position:absolute;transform:rotate(45deg);box-shadow:0 0 8px #0000004d}.is-positioned-bottom .bigfoot-footnote__tooltip{top:-.6em}.is-positioned-top .bigfoot-footnote__tooltip{bottom:-.6em}.bigfoot-footnote__button{border-radius:.475em;width:1.5em;height:.95em;position:relative}.bigfoot-footnote__button:after{content:attr(data-footnote-number);content:"…";color:#6e6e6ecc;font-size:.76em;font-weight:700;transition:color .25s;display:block;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.bigfoot-footnote__button:hover:after,.bigfoot-footnote__button.is-active:after{color:#fff}.bigfoot-footnote__button__circle{display:none}.bigfoot-footnote__container{text-indent:0;display:inline-block;position:relative}.footnote-print-only{display:none!important}.browserupgrade{color:#c00;border:2px solid #c00;max-width:600px;margin:1rem auto;padding:1rem 2rem}.browserupgrade a{background:#c00;padding:4px 12px 5px;text-decoration:none;display:inline-block;color:#fff!important}html,button,input,select,textarea{font-display:swap;font-family:Roboto Condensed,sans-serif;font-weight:300}body{color:#1a2d32}a:link{color:#004c4e}a:visited{color:#333332}a:hover{color:#b37400}header,aside,section{border-bottom:1px solid #ddd;margin-bottom:1rem;padding:3rem 0 1rem}header{color:#004c4e;border-top:1px solid #ddd}aside{margin-bottom:0}footer{color:#aaa;text-align:center;padding:1rem 0;font-size:80%}.logo{width:75px}.logo img{max-width:100%;height:auto}html{font-display:swap;font-family:Roboto Condensed,sans-serif;font-size:16px;line-height:150%}body{color:#333;background-color:#fff}p{margin-bottom:1.3em}h1,h2,h3,h4,h5,h6{margin:1.414rem 0 .5rem;font-size:1rem;font-weight:400;line-height:1.2}h1{margin-top:0;font-size:1.602rem}h2{font-size:1.424rem}h3{font-size:1.266rem}h4{background:#ddd;padding:5px;font-size:1.125rem}h5{font-size:1rem}small{font-size:.889rem}form input.error,form textarea.error{border-color:#c00}.pure-button-primary{background-color:#1a2d32;border-radius:4px}.pure-button-primary:hover{background-color:#000}.separator{background-color:#ddd;border:1px solid #ddd}body{padding:0;position:relative}.content{margin:0 auto 3rem;padding:0 2rem}.hide-on-mobile{display:none}.credits{padding-left:2px;padding-right:2px;font-size:13px;line-height:150%}.bigfoot-footnote__content{color:#1a2d32;font-size:16px}.categorie-label,.categorie-compte-annuel{float:right}.categorie-label{color:#fff;text-transform:uppercase;background:#123d58;padding:2px 5px;font-family:Roboto Condensed,sans-serif;font-size:16px;font-weight:400}dfn{font-style:normal}#main{-webkit-user-select:none;user-select:none;-o-user-select:none;-khtml-user-select:none;-webkit-touch-callout:none}#main ul{list-style-type:none}#main ul li:before{content:"- "}#main .l2{padding-left:1.5rem}mark{color:#000;background:#ff0}mark.current{background:orange}h1{text-transform:capitalize}.abbr,abbr{font-variant:small-caps;font-size:1rem}.logo{text-align:center;max-width:100%;margin:0 auto 1.5rem;display:block}h2:focus,h3:focus{outline:0}a.callout{max-width:90%;margin:auto;padding:10px;transition:all .2s ease-out;display:block;position:relative;rotate:-1deg;box-shadow:0 0 10px #2632541a}a.callout .callout-title{background:#fff;padding:5px 10px;transition:all .2s ease-out;position:absolute;top:3%;left:3%}a.callout img{max-width:100%;height:auto;margin:0 auto;display:block}a.callout:hover{animation:.4s forwards giggle;box-shadow:0 0 10px #2632544d}a.callout:hover .callout-title{color:#fff;background:#123d58}@keyframes giggle{0%{transform:rotate(0)}20%{transform:rotate(-6deg)}40%{transform:rotate(6deg)}60%{transform:rotate(-4deg)}80%{transform:rotate(4deg)}to{transform:rotate(0)}}@media (min-width:48em){.hide-on-mobile{display:block}html{line-height:150%}h1{font-size:3.157rem}h2{font-size:2.369rem}h3{font-size:1.777rem}h4,h5{font-size:1.333rem}.logo{width:auto}.logo img{max-width:100%;height:auto}}@media (min-width:64em){body{padding-top:0}main{max-width:1024px;margin-left:31%;padding-top:0;padding-left:2rem}.toggle-menu-button{display:none}#toc-container{background:#fff;border:0;border-right:1px solid #ddd;width:25%;max-width:400px;margin-left:1rem;padding-top:2rem;position:fixed;top:0}#main{margin-left:30%;padding-top:4rem}}@media print{#main,#layout,#main *{display:none}}